20 1st Lieut. Jno. E. Bennett A.A.A. General Little Rock Ark. E. Letter of J.W. Carhart, Agent Magnolia Ark. - Encloses request of the Board of Trustees of the colored school at that place &c L.R. 86-1968 Wm M. Colby Little Rock Ark Continuation Respectfully referred to Wm M. Colby Supt. of Education for remarks. By command of Bt. Brig. Gen'l. C.H. Smith Asst. Commissioner (Signed) Jno. E. Bennett Act'g. Asst. Adjt. Gen'l. Bu. R.F and A.L. for Ark. Little Rock Ark. January 31st 1868 Bt. Brig. Gen'l. Jno. E Bennett A.A.A. General Little Rock, Ark Continuation Respectfully returned to Bt. Brig. Gen'l. Jno. E. Bennett, A.A.A. General with the recommendation that the amount of $500.00 be granted from the building fund for the purpose of completing the building at Magnolia. A ground and interior plan for the same is herewith enclosed. Wm M. Colby Supt. Education Office Supt. Education Little Rock Ark Feb'y 4, 1868 21 Gen'l. H. M. Whittelsey Washington D.C. E. Letter of Henry Page Dist. Officer Little Rock Ark. Transmits enclosed vouchers for acct. cost of transportation etc. (Signed) Henry Page Disb. Officer Little Rock Ark. January 16 1868 L.R. 43 1868. Continuation Respectfully returned. It appears from the records of this office that transportation orders were issued for Maria [[Tullie ? Fuller ?]] from Oak Creek Wis to Pine Bluff Ark. Sept. 12/67- These orders must be surrendered and the reason why they were not used stated on the face of the a/c, before the same can be an-[[?]] By command of Maj. Gen'l. O. O. Howard Commissioner (Signed) Henry M. Whittelsey C.Q.M. B.R.F & A.L. Office C.Q.M. Washington D.C. January 25 1868.
